- Sharjah Fish Market - Situated just off the Sharjah corniche, next to a fleet of fishing boats, Souq Al Jubail is a landmark featuring domes and pillars typical of Islamic architecture. Fresh fish are brought in from nearby boats, making it the quintessential Sharjah fish market. It also serves as a prime fruits and vegetables market, offering local and imported produce at reasonable prices. Souq Al Jubail is an ideal destination for grocery shopping in Sharjah. - Quran Roundabout - Located just outside the bustling city center, the Quran Roundabout, also known as the Cultural Square, is a major intersection featuring a large garden with an open Quran sculpture. Surrounding the roundabout are architecturally rich buildings, including the Cultural Palace for cultural performances, the beautiful Sharjah Library, the office of His Highness the ruler of Sharjah, the government departments building, and the Ahmed Ibn Hanbal mosque.

- Umm Al Quwain - Umm Al-Quwain is the capital and largest city of the Emirate of Umm Al Quwain in the United Arab Emirates. It is located on the Khor Al Bidiyah peninsula, with Sharjah to the southwest and Ras Al Khaimah to the northeast.

A smooth 85-kilometer drive will take you to Fujairah, the UAE’s only emirate entirely on the Gulf of Oman, known for its mountainous landscape and captivating sites like Fujairah Museum, Masafi Market, and Khorfakkan Beach.
- Al Bidya Mosque - Al-Bidya Mosque is a historic mosque in the Emirate of Fujairah, United Arab Emirates. It was the oldest known mosque in the country until the discovery of a 1000-year-old mosque in September 2018 near the Sheikh Khalifa Bin Zayed Al Nahyan Mosque in Al Ain, Abu Dhabi. Still in use, it is located in the village of Al-Badiyah or Al-Bidiyah, about 40 km north of the Emirate’s capital, and is also known as the “Ottoman Mosque.”

- Khorfakkan, Heart Beach - Situated on the UAE’s east coast along the Gulf of Oman, Khorfakkan is a major tourist destination. Khorfakkan Beach, located north of the town center, is renowned for its thriving coral reef, a testament to the government’s conservation efforts, making it a favorite spot for marine life enthusiasts. Although part of Sharjah, Khorfakkan is geographically surrounded by the emirate of Fujairah, making it a must-visit when exploring Fujairah.
- Fujairah Historic Fort - Fujairah Fort, located in the city of Fujairah, United Arab Emirates, dates back to the 16th century and is one of the oldest and largest castles in the country. It played a significant role in resisting colonialism.
